Mastering NLP: Building Chatbots with Python Analytics and Metrics

August 26, 2025 4 min read Isabella Martinez

Learn to build intelligent chatbots with Python and NLP, mastering analytics and metrics for real-world applications.

Introduction to the Advanced Certificate in Mastering NLP: Building Chatbots with Python

Are you fascinated by the idea of creating intelligent chatbots that can understand and respond to human language? If so, the 'Advanced Certificate in Mastering NLP: Building Chatbots with Python' is the perfect course for you. This transformative journey is designed to take you from a beginner to an expert in Natural Language Processing (NLP) and chatbot development. Whether you're a student looking to explore new career paths or a professional seeking to enhance your skill set, this course offers a comprehensive learning experience.

Understanding Natural Language Processing (NLP)

Natural Language Processing (NLP) is a field of artificial intelligence that focuses on the interaction between computers and human language. It involves the development of algorithms and models that enable computers to understand, interpret, and generate human language. NLP has applications in various domains, including chatbots, virtual assistants, sentiment analysis, and more. In this course, you'll delve into the core concepts of NLP, including tokenization, stemming, lemmatization, and part-of-speech tagging. You'll also explore advanced techniques such as named entity recognition, sentiment analysis, and text classification.

Mastering Python for Chatbot Development

Python is the go-to language for NLP and chatbot development due to its simplicity and powerful libraries. In this course, you'll gain hands-on experience with Python, learning how to use libraries like NLTK, spaCy, and TensorFlow. You'll start by writing basic scripts and gradually move on to more complex projects. By the end of the course, you'll be able to build and deploy chatbots that can handle natural language inputs and provide meaningful responses. The course covers essential topics such as data preprocessing, feature extraction, and model training, ensuring you have a solid foundation in Python programming.

Real-World Applications and Practical Projects

One of the unique aspects of this course is the emphasis on practical application. You'll work on real-world projects that simulate real-life scenarios, allowing you to apply your knowledge and skills in a practical setting. These projects will challenge you to think creatively and solve complex problems. For instance, you might develop a chatbot for customer service, a virtual assistant for scheduling, or a sentiment analysis tool for social media monitoring. By the end of the course, you'll have a portfolio of projects that showcase your abilities and can be used to impress potential employers.

Building a Network of Professionals

Networking is a crucial aspect of any career, and this course provides you with the opportunity to connect with a community of professionals and alumni. You'll have access to a vibrant online community where you can share ideas, ask questions, and collaborate on projects. This network can be invaluable for career growth and professional development. Whether you're looking for mentorship, job opportunities, or just want to stay updated on the latest trends in NLP and chatbot development, this community will be a valuable resource.

Career Opportunities and Next Steps

Upon completing the 'Advanced Certificate in Mastering NLP: Building Chatbots with Python,' you'll be well-prepared to take on roles such as NLP Engineer, Chatbot Developer, or AI Specialist. The skills you acquire will open up a wide range of career opportunities in tech companies, startups, and even in traditional industries looking to leverage AI and NLP. The course not only equips you with the technical knowledge but also helps you develop the soft skills necessary for a successful career in this field.

Enroll Now and Unleash Your Potential

Are you ready to embark on this exciting journey? Enroll in the 'Advanced Certificate in Mastering NLP: Building Chatbots with Python' today and start building your future in the field of AI-driven communication. Whether you're a student, a professional, or just someone with a passion for technology, this course is designed to help you achieve your goals. Join the ranks of professionals who are shaping the future of AI and NLP, and let's build the chatbots of tomorrow together!

Ready to Transform Your Career?

Take the next step in your professional journey with our comprehensive course designed for business leaders

Disclaimer

The views and opinions expressed in this blog are those of the individual authors and do not necessarily reflect the official policy or position of LSBR School of Professional Development. The content is created for educational purposes by professionals and students as part of their continuous learning journey. LSBR School of Professional Development does not guarantee the accuracy, completeness, or reliability of the information presented. Any action you take based on the information in this blog is strictly at your own risk. LSBR School of Professional Development and its affiliates will not be liable for any losses or damages in connection with the use of this blog content.

10,557 views
Back to Blog

This course help you to:

  • Boost your Salary
  • Increase your Professional Reputation, and
  • Expand your Networking Opportunities

Ready to take the next step?

Enrol now in the

Advanced Certificate in Mastering NLP: Building Chatbots with Python

Enrol Now